BENGALURU: There was a major disruption in the Namma Metro service on the purple line between Trinity Station and MG Road due after tree branches fell on the metro tracks due to the heavy rain in the city on Sunday evening.

Scores of Metro passengers were affected by the unexpected disturbance and delayed service. The Namma Metro authorities shared the information about the disruption in service on their X handle.

In a post on ‘X’, the BMRCL said that due to a tree branch falling on the metro tracks just after Trinity Station towards MG Road, trains were operating only between Indiranagar to Whitefield and MG Road to Challaghatta from 7.26 pm. Efforts were on to clear the branch and resume normal operations, BMRCL said.
